About Andrej Dávid
Andrej Dávid is a scholar working on Industrial and Manufacturing Engineering, Environmental Engineering, Accounting, Ocean Engineering and Civil and Structural Engineering, having authored 52 papers that have together received 301 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Maritime Ports and Logistics (18 papers), Maritime Transport Emissions and Efficiency (9 papers), Transport and Logistics Innovations (7 papers), Maritime Navigation and Safety (6 papers), Risk and Safety Analysis (5 papers), Law, logistics, and international trade (5 papers), Corporate Insolvency and Governance (4 papers) and Vehicle emissions and performance (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Industrial and Manufacturing Engineering (107 citations), Transportation (42 citations), Statistics, Probability and Uncertainty (37 citations), Ocean Engineering (73 citations) and Environmental Engineering (46 citations). Andrej Dávid has collaborated with scholars based in Slovakia, Romania and Croatia. Frequent co-authors include Zdeněk Dvořák, David Řehák, Ádám Török, Lucia Švábová, Jozef Gašparík, Martin Jurkovič, Péter Ficzere, Ján Ližbetín, Daniela Tarniţă and Vladimirs Kirsanovs. Their work appears in journals such as Sustainability, International Journal of Environmental Research and Public Health, Vanderbilt law review, Materials and Transport.
